Full Job Description

Administers and maintains all phases of community operations under the direction of the Regional Manager/COO. High profile exposure to senior/corporate management. Great new construction, lease up opportunity. Specific areas of responsibility include personnel functions, community maintenance, monitoring market conditions, budget control, advertising and resident relations. Effective in resident relations and resolution of resident issues.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:

Hires, trains, evaluates and supervises all on-site employees under the direction of the Regional Manager.

Coaches and counsels on-site employees and offers promotion recommendations.

Prepares and conducts performance reviews and recommends salary increases.

Handles disciplinary action, including terminations, completes counseling summaries and communicates status to the Regional Manager.

Conducts community staff meetings on a regular basis. Attends management meetings when scheduled.

Develops an integral team that effectively sells the quality and professionalism of PDR.

Supports the overall marketing efforts and offers input and suggestions in regards to promotions, advertisements, etc.

Analyzes and monitors the community market conditions in order to anticipate market changes or trends that could affect the profitability of the community.

Oversees, develops and participates in various leasing and marketing programs to ensure their success.

Monitors closing ratios of leasing associates to insure requirements are met. Recommends additional training of leasing associates if necessary.

Reviews, approves or rejects resident applications

Reviews all renewals and prepares increase recommendations to the Regional Manager according to the operating budget and market conditions.

Ensures that staff is implementing residential retention and renewal programs.

Ensures the completion of various daily, weekly, and monthly reports in a timely and accurate manner. Reviews reports and makes operating recommendations to the Regional Manager/COO.

Ensures compliance with PDR policies and procedures.

Understands and applies principles of Fair Housing.

Responsible for understanding state landlord-tenant laws.

Prepares and follows guidelines of the community operating budget.

Processes and approves the payment of all invoices.

Prepares all payroll and payroll-related forms accurately and in a timely manner. Maintains a record of regular and consistent attendance.

Monitors the maintenance activities to ensure resident requests and preventive maintenance programs are being performed according to PDR standards.

Reports or offers recommendations for community capital improvements or repairs, the development of job specifications, contract developments and negotiations, etc.

Maintains open and clear communications with the community staff and Regional Manager/COO.

Assists other on-site employees as needed.

Strives to continuously meet or exceed resident satisfaction.

Makes recommendations and oversees the editing of the community newsletter.

Becomes active in the local business community and develops a rapport with the residential community.

Attends and participates in training programs as requested. Insures all on-site staff has enrolled in and completed necessary courses.

Attends and monitors various community recreational and social activities.

Represents the Company in a professional manner at all times. Consistently maintains a professional, courteous attitude when dealing with residents, subordinates, coworkers and the general public.

Performs other duties as assigned.

JOB QUALIFICATION REQUIREMENTS:
Knowledge/Experience:

High school diploma or equivalent is required. A college degree or related coursework is preferred. A minimum of 3 years residential property management experience, including supervisory responsibilities, Lease Up experience is preferred. Excellent communication, organizational and leadership skills necessary. Prefer sales/multi-family leasing experience and product sales. Marketing and budgeting experience preferred. Computer literacy required. Experience with computerized property management and / or accounting software.

Machines, Tools and Equipment, Software:

Computer w/lnternet and e-mail capabilities, Telephone, Facsimile, Photocopier, Vehicle. Knowledge of Microsoft Word and Excel preferred. Property management and/or accounting software; Yardi, other.

Licenses/Certification:

Valid drivers’ license and good driving record along with auto insurance required.
